    1. Grand Flexible Bags Sdn Bhd

    Grand Flexible Bags Sdn Bhd is a major manufacturer of PP woven and jumbo (FIBC) bags based in Port Klang, Selangor. According to its official website, the company claims to be “the largest jumbo bag manufacturer in Malaysia” – however, this statement has not been independently verified by public trade data or third-party reports.

    Top 7 Leading PP Woven Bag Suppliers in Malaysia

    Main products: PP woven bags (laminated and non-laminated), FIBC jumbo bags, sling belts, and refurbished reusable bags.

    Strengths: Grand Flexible Bags operates large-scale production lines with advanced extrusion, lamination, and sewing technologies. The company is known for its ability to customize bag specifications, print designs, and deliver orders under Just-In-Time logistics, ensuring reliable supply for industrial clients.

    2. Poly-Yarn Industries Sdn Bhd

    Established in 1990, Poly-Yarn Industries Sdn Bhd is one of Malaysia’s most experienced PP woven bag manufacturers, with over three decades in extrusion, weaving, printing, and finishing of woven polypropylene packaging.

    Top 7 Leading PP Woven Bag Suppliers in Malaysia

    Main products: Laminated and non-laminated PP woven bags, PP woven fabric rolls, FIBC jumbo bags (0.5–2.0 ton capacity), container liners, and cargo slings.

    Certifications: ISO 9001 (latest revision 2015).

    Export markets: Australia, Vietnam, Indonesia.

    Strengths: Poly-Yarn combines long-term manufacturing expertise with consistent product quality control under ISO standards. Its integrated production process allows for flexible order volumes, multiple bag sizes, and custom branding options for agricultural, construction, and industrial sectors.

     Packaging issues in Malaysia you should know

    Malaysia’s packaging sector is strong, modern, and full of potential but not without challenges.Rising costs, strict green policies, and tougher competition are reshaping the industry. Let’s dive in and explore the key packaging issues in Malaysia you should know below.

    1. Rising production costs

    Malaysia’s packaging producers are struggling with increasing labor and material costs. The minimum wage rose to 1.86 USD per hour, nearly triple Vietnam’s rate, while energy and logistics expenses remain high. This weakens Malaysia’s cost competitiveness, especially in price-sensitive sectors like food, FMCG, and agriculture packaging.

    2. Environmental compliance pressure

    Strict environmental regulations – such as the Basel Convention restrictions and Malaysia’s Circular Economy Roadmap 2021–2030 – are forcing companies to invest heavily in recycling systems, biodegradable materials, and waste tracking. While this aligns with sustainability goals, it raises compliance costs and challenges small and medium manufacturers.

    3. Limited sustainable raw materials

    Despite having a strong petrochemical industry, Malaysia’s access to bio-based or recycled polymers is still limited. The lack of domestic suppliers for eco-friendly resins makes it difficult for packaging companies to meet export clients’ sustainability requirements, particularly from the EU and North America.

    4. Global and regional competition

    Local packaging firms face strong competition from Vietnam, Thailand, and China, where production costs and export incentives are more favorable. Many Malaysian producers now focus on niche or high-tech segments like semiconductor and pharmaceutical packaging to maintain margins, but overall export growth remains slow.
